The clients team was conceived at the start of 2015. The team was formed to create new digital experiences for customers and has a portfolio of applications that range from native mobile applications for iOS and Android, to web-based portals and applications, to headless APIs.

The team expanded to Prague at the end of 2016. The Corp Tech Enablement team, is responsible for development, extends, and maintains businesses applications, platforms, shared services, and infrastructure for the CIB estate.

Mandatory Skills:

– Excellent communication skills
– University Degree or higher certificate in information technology
– Good knowledge of at least one scripting language (PowerShell, Bash, Python)
– Experience with infrastructure as code (preferably Terraform or Ansible)
– Knowledge of Web Services/Micro Services (RESTful)
– Excellent understanding of CI/CD
– Security-first mind-set
– Fundamental understanding of TCP/IP. DNS, TLS and load balancing
– Experience with Kubernetes and Helm
– At least basic Docker exposure
– Full stack application development experience is a strong advantage
– Self-starter and driven
